The EU-funded CLOUDSME project has made it easier for SMEs looking to apply simulation technologies in order to achieve operational efficiencies.
While simulation software is now widely used in manufacturing and engineering to analyse chemical processes, manufacturing systems, logistics and supply chains, take-up of simulation software by SMEs has until now been low. This is mostly due to high barriers of entry such as hardware prices, licensing costs and technical expertise. In this respect, European SMEs can find themselves at a competitive disadvantage.
